The Department of Treasury and Finance provides economic, financial and resource management advice to help the Victorian Government deliver its policies. We strive for excellence in financial and economic management to improve the lives of all Victorians.
The Financial Assets and Liabilities (FAL) Group provides advice and reports on the State's financial assets and liabilities and associated financial risks. This includes the State's investments, debts, superannuation and insurance claims liabilities, and guarantees. The FAL Group is also responsible for the regulation of not-for-profit, non-government housing agencies, providing governance and prudential oversight of the State's Public Financial Corporations (PFCs), and coordinating the financial and budgetary reporting for the State's PFC sector.
This position is located within the Financial Policy Team whose responsibilities are focussed on providing oversight and policy advice to government on the management of the State's public sector superannuation and insurance liabilities, and related assets. The team is also responsible for overseeing the governance and prudential supervision of the State's PFCs.
